
使用甲骨云进行高效数据存储和管理的实操指南
在本篇文章中,我们将探索如何使用甲骨云来进行高效的数据存储和管理。甲骨云是一个功能强大的云计算平台,支持多种服务,本文将侧重于如何设置和管理云存储服务,满足企业和开发者日常数据处理的需求。
操作前的准备
在开始操作之前,请确保您已经:
- 注册并登录了甲骨云账户。
- 创建了一个云存储实例。
- 安装了必要的开发工具,例如支持API调用的脚本环境。
准备工作就绪后,我们可以开始配置云存储和数据管理。
创建并配置云存储
步骤 1:创建云存储桶
登录到甲骨云控制台,进入对象存储服务。
- 点击“创建桶”。
- 输入您的存储桶名称,选择区域和存储类型。
- 确认设置并点击“确认创建”。
步骤 2:上传文件
在控制台中找到您刚才创建的存储桶,点击进入后:
- 选择“上传文件”。
- 点击“选择文件”按钮,选择您需要上传的文件。
- 确认后,文件将开始上传。
步骤 3:设置权限
为了确保文件安全,您可能需要设置桶的权限:
- 在存储桶页面,找到“权限管理”选项。
- 选择“添加权限”并设置用户的访问权限,例如“只读”或“读写”。
使用API进行数据操作
甲骨云提供了API接口,使得开发者能够更灵活地管理数据。
示例代码:使用Python上传文件
import requests
# 设置存储桶信息
bucket_name = '你的存储桶名'
file_path = '文件本地路径'
url = f'https://your-region.oss.your-provider.com/{bucket_name}/{file_path.split("/")[-1]}'
# 读取文件内容
with open(file_path, 'rb') as file:
response = requests.put(url, data=file)
if response.status_code == 200:
print("文件上传成功!")
else:
print("文件上传失败!状态码:", response.status_code)
代码解析
上述Python代码使用requests库实现文件上传:
- requests.put:用于发送PUT请求,将文件内容上传到指定URL。
- 检查返回的状态码,以判断上传是否成功。
常见问题及注意事项
可能遇到的问题
- 404错误:检查URL和存储桶名称是否正确。
- 权限不足:确保您有足够的权限进行这个操作。
实用技巧
- 定期检查存储桶的访问日志,以监控文件访问情况。
- 使用版本控制功能可以保护重要文件不被误删。
通过上面的步骤,您应该能顺利地使用甲骨云进行数据存储和管理。务必记住定期更新您的操作信息,以保持数据的安全性和可访问性。



